An Ant That’s Hard to See, Harder to Stop
Pharaoh ants, known scientifically as Monomorium pharaonis, are small, light-colored ants that have become a global pest. Native to Africa, they have spread to nearly every continent, where they thrive in warm, humid indoor environments. Their colonies can swell to tens of thousands, occupying tight, hidden spaces like wall voids or behind light fixtures, where they’re almost impossible to reach. According to entomologist J.C. Nickerson, Pharaoh ants are especially difficult to control because they nest in inaccessible areas, such as behind tiles or within electrical systems (Nickerson, Florida Department of Agriculture).
Their ability to “bud” or split into multiple colonies adds to their resilience. A single colony can fragment when a queen and a few workers relocate to a new area, starting fresh colonies. This habit allows them to persist even after pest control efforts disrupt their nests. Unlike other ant species, Pharaoh ants thrive in environments where food and moisture are plentiful, including kitchens and hospitals, making them a particular concern in sensitive locations.

Pharaoh Ants in Hospitals: A Health Hazard
The presence of Pharaoh ants in hospitals is one of the most concerning aspects of their spread. These ants have been documented to invade sterile medical environments, moving through gauze dressings, IV lines, and surgical supplies. In a survey of healthcare facilities in England, over 10 percent of hospitals reported infestations of Pharaoh ants. The risk is not just inconvenience; these ants carry dangerous pathogens, including Salmonella, Staphylococcus, and Streptococcus, which they can spread across hospital wards, potentially contaminating medical equipment and even patients.
In some instances, Pharaoh ants have been observed feeding on the wounds of burn victims or newborns in intensive care units. Their small size allows them to access areas that larger pests cannot, including areas that are critical to maintaining sterile environments. The combination of their rapid reproduction and ability to infiltrate hidden areas makes them a persistent and dangerous presence in hospitals.
The Challenges of Controlling Pharaoh Ants
Controlling Pharaoh ants requires patience and persistence. Conventional pest control methods, like surface sprays, are often ineffective and may even worsen the problem. When workers are killed by sprays, the colony can fragment, leading to more widespread infestations in new areas. Instead, pest control professionals now rely on bait-based strategies. These baits are designed to be carried back to the nest, where they are shared among the colony, ensuring that the entire network is exposed to the pesticide.
Research has shown that baits containing insect growth regulators (IGRs), such as pyriproxyfen, can disrupt the development of ants and effectively reduce populations over time. According to pest control studies, pyriproxyfen works by preventing the development of worker ants and sterilizing the queen, ultimately leading to the collapse of the colony. However, because these baits work slowly, they require a careful approach and often need to be used in combination with treatments across entire buildings to avoid reinfestation from adjacent areas.
Despite these strategies, Pharaoh ants remain a formidable pest due to their ability to relocate and adapt. To fully eliminate an infestation, pest control experts often need to treat not just one floor or room but the entire building, ensuring that no nest is left untouched.
